How much do estimating ass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 18, 2026, the average hourly pay for estimating assistant in Oregon is $19.68,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.54 and $22.06 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an estimating assistant?

To thrive as an Estimating Assistant, strong numerical skills, attention to detail, and a background in construction or business administration are typically required. Familiarity with estimating software such as Bluebeam, Microsoft Excel, and project management systems is important, along with basic knowledge of cost databases. Excellent organizational skills, effective communication, and the ability to multitask help distinguish top candidates in this role. These abilities ensure accurate and timely preparation of cost estimates, supporting project success and informed decision-making.

What are some common challenges faced by estimating assistants, and how can they be managed effectively?

Estimating Assistants often face challenges such as managing tight deadlines, handling multiple project bids simultaneously, and ensuring the accuracy of data collected from various sources. To manage these effectively, it's helpful to develop strong organizational skills, maintain clear communication with estimators and project managers, and use project management software to track tasks and deadlines. Proactively seeking clarification when project details are unclear and regularly updating documentation can also help minimize errors and streamline the estimating process.

What is the difference between Estimating Assistant vs Cost Estimator?

AspectEstimating AssistantCost Estimator
CredentialsHigh school diploma or associate degree, some certificationsBachelor's degree often preferred, certifications like AACE
Work EnvironmentOffice setting, supporting estimation teamsOffice or on-site, preparing detailed cost analyses
Industry UsageConstruction, manufacturing, engineering firmsConstruction, engineering, project management
Primary RoleAssist in preparing estimates, gather dataDevelop detailed cost estimates, analyze project costs

While both roles support project cost planning, an Estimating Assistant primarily assists with data collection and preliminary estimates, whereas a Cost Estimator develops comprehensive cost analyses and detailed estimates for projects.

What does an estimating assistant do?

An estimating assistant supports the estimation process by gathering data, preparing cost estimates, and assisting with bid proposals. They often use software tools like Excel or specialized estimating programs and need strong attention to detail and basic knowledge of construction or manufacturing processes. Their role helps ensure accurate project cost predictions and efficient bidding procedures.

Job Summary

The Senior Civil Structural Estimator is responsible for oversight and preparation of lump sum, unit rate and cost plus estimates ranging from simple cost analysis to definitive estimates in support of proposals, project controls and project change orders.

Assists in the pre-construction activities and coordinates estimating efforts across multiple disciplines.

Minimum Qualifications
  • 10+ years of relevant experience, including estimating experience
  • All applicants must be able to complete pre-employment onboarding requirements (if selected) which may include any/all of the following: criminal/civil background check, drug screen, and motor vehicle records search, in compliance with any applicable laws and regulations.
Key Responsibilities

Estimating Responsibilities

  • Prepares cost estimates on proposals, projects and studies and ensure that the content of the estimate is complete, accurate and meets the requirements of the estimate or project plan
  • Plan, coordinate, review, verify and analyze all aspects of estimates and estimate presentation
  • Responsible for directing, training and developing subordinates
  • Helps in the maintenance of the Company estimating database
  • Coordinate and review the variable estimating factors in each area with Engineering Operations, Procurement and Construction
  • Provides technical advice and assistance to the Project Manager in the preparation of all levels of estimates ranging in scope and complexity from a simple factored or curve type analysis estimate to an extremely complex multi-billion dollar lump sum bid
  • Appraises overall accuracy of estimates and recommends contingencies for estimates such as Lump Sum bids, Defined Estimates and Interim Control Estimates
  • Ensures the orderly flow of project assignments through his area in keeping with schedules and within manpower budgets
  • May assist Estimating leadership with an independent assessment of an estimate's accuracy (upon completion of the estimate and summarization of all detailed man-hours, material, construction and home office costs)
  • Recommends detailed estimating procedures and techniques to be utilized in the development of the estimate
  • Assists in planning and development of the necessary formal training programs to maintain and improve estimating techniques, procedures and capabilities for both new and experienced personnel
  • Maintains familiarity with estimating and cost engineering developments and activities outside the company and assesses their significance, suggesting application to company business where warranted
  • Identifies and assesses improvement opportunities which will add value
  • Proactively supports, encourages and facilitates staff to engage in continuous improvement activities, while championing change management efforts

Pre-Construction Activities

  • Perform Scope Review focusing on:
    • Project Objectives
    • Deliverables
    • Overall Project Requirements
  • Perform Site Investigation analysis
  • Lead the Pre-Construction/Estimating team in developing preliminary Work Packages
  • Work with Project Controls and the Project Execution Team to develop the Project P6 Schedule
  • During the Scope Review and the work Package development, identify and communicate any Value Engineering opportunities for consideration by the Project Execution team
  • During the Development of Project Work Packages perform a risk assessment and participate in mitigation strategy discussions
  • Participate in the Preliminary EHS planning sessions focusing on site specific considerations
  • Participate in Site Logistic conversations and provide input as to what effect this may have on Construction
  • Participate in the initial, and subsequent, discussion surrounding the QAQC program and the effects on Construction it may have
